RCMP looking for two men following “suspicious activity” in downtown Toronto
Less than two weeks since the Paris attacks, the Royal Canadian Mounted Police released on Wednesday, November 25, the pictures of two males who exhibited suspicious behaviour while on the John Street Bridge in the area of the Rogers Centre.
The incident was reported to private sector partners who in turn reported it to local police and submitted a “Suspicious Incident Report” (SIR) to the RCMP’s National Critical Infrastructure Team.
The SIR is a system that is used to collect information on suspicious incidents that may be related to national security. The RCMP are seeking the assistance of the public in identifying two males for more information click here.
